Okakura Kakuzō bol vplyvný japonský učenec a estetik, ktorý sa zaslúžil o rozvoj japonského umenia. V zahraničí je dnes známy predovšetkým ako autor knihy 'Kniha o čaji', v ktorej skúma japonskú kultúru a filozofiu prostredníctvom čajového obradu. Okakura si kládol za cieľ predstaviť a presadiť ázijské umenie a kultúru na Západe, čím sa snažil o väčšie porozumenie a rovnováhu medzi Východom a Západom. Jeho diela, písané prevažne v angličtine, ovplyvnili rad západných mysliteľov a umelcov, ktorí sa zaujímali o ázijskú spiritualitu a estetiku.
